Ingredients (Original Text):

Soy protein isolate, chicory root fiber, vegetable glycerin, cashew butter (dry-roasted cashews, sunflower oil), coconut, cocoa powder, tapioca starch, natural flavor, salt.

Nutritional Profile

Chocolate Coconut Protein Bar contains 375 calories per 100g. It provides 38g of protein, 9g of fat, and 43g of carbohydrates (including 3g of sugar).
